My 2000 Jetta doesn't seem to be getting any power to the trunk lid. The license plate lights, the third brake light on the spoiler and the power trunk unlock don't work. I took it to a mechanic that isn't that familiar with the electrical of that model and he tested the box on the trunk and there was no power to it. There is power to the other brake lights however. When we push the trunk release we hear sound from the front of the car, suggesting some where along the line the power isn't going to the trunk lid. We tested all the breakers and they are fine as well as put direct power to the third brake light on the spoiler as well as the plate lights and all lights work fine, just no power. Its not the box on the trunk lid because none of the power cables on the lid are getting power. I see the cable that runs from the front of the car to the left side of the trunk lid but am not sure if there is something wrong with that or if it is something else along the way.

Any suggestions?

There is a connection station on the driver's side behind a panel in the trunk.  There are two connectors there, the black one controls the license plate light and the brown one is for the trunk unlock motor.  See if you are getting power from the front there or they may have somehow been disconnected.
